SUMMARY In recent years, welfare equipment has been developed to support disabled children. We are developing a joystick mouse to enable computer operation by disabled children. In this study, we develop such a joystick mouse using a microcontroller. In addition we intend to improve the operability of the equipment by ensuring software‐like assistance. We believe that the equipment can respond flexibly to differences in disabilities among disabled children by providing software‐like assistance. The result of experiments confirm that the proposed method is effective in improving operability.
